This movie starred Dennis Weaver(driving the car) and a very big truck with an unseen driver. Dennis goes on a long journey and unbeknown to him a truck is stalking him. Really scary when it first aired and still has that impact to send shivers down one's spine.

This movie is a classic and throughout the movie you rarely get a glimpse of what is going on inside the large vehicle, some scenes capture the front window screen or side view mirrors which makes the movie all that more appealing in a shivering way, but, we all know that large vehicles do not drive or stalk people by itself... that would be silly thinking.
